Why is a Properly Engineered Concrete Patio Essential for Joliet Homes?

A properly engineered concrete patio is essential in Joliet due to the area's specific climate and soil conditions. The region experiences a full range of seasons, including hot, humid summers and cold winters with frequent freeze-thaw cycles. These rapid temperature fluctuations can cause significant stress on concrete, leading to surface spalling, cracking, and heaving if not adequately prepared and poured.

Joliet's clay-rich soils also present a challenge. These soils can expand and contract significantly with changes in moisture content, potentially causing uneven settling or structural instability in patios built without proper sub-base preparation and reinforcement. A patio that isn't designed to accommodate these soil movements will likely develop issues within a few years, requiring expensive repairs or replacement.

Investing in a patio built with appropriate concrete mixes, proper drainage, and robust reinforcement ensures it withstands these local environmental pressures. This results in a stable, long-lasting outdoor space that maintains its aesthetic appeal and structural integrity for decades, providing a reliable foundation for your outdoor living without the common problems seen in poorly constructed alternatives.

Our Concrete Patio Construction Process

1

Site Assessment & Design

We visit your Joliet property to evaluate the site, discuss your vision, and measure the area. This step includes assessing soil conditions, existing drainage, and determining the optimal patio dimensions and finish to meet your needs.

2

Preparation & Grading

The site is excavated to the correct depth, ensuring a stable sub-base. We then compact the ground and establish precise slopes for effective water drainage, preventing pooling and protecting your home's foundation.

3

Formwork & Reinforcement

Forms are set to define the patio's perimeter and height, and expansion joints are strategically placed. Steel rebar or wire mesh is installed within the forms to provide structural integrity and minimize cracking, tailored to the patio's size and expected load.

4

Pouring & Finishing

High-strength, air-entrained concrete is poured and leveled within the forms. Our skilled finishers apply your chosen surface texture – broom, stamped, or exposed aggregate – ensuring a consistent and durable finish that enhances both safety and appearance.

A standard concrete patio installation in Joliet typically takes 3 to 7 days from initial excavation to the final pour and initial curing. The exact timeline depends on the patio's size, complexity, and weather conditions. After the pour, the concrete needs about 24-48 hours before light foot traffic is permitted, and full strength is usually achieved within 28 days. Maintaining a concrete patio in Joliet's climate primarily involves periodic cleaning and sealing. We recommend cleaning your patio annually with a mild detergent and water to remove dirt and debris. Applying a high-quality concrete sealer every 2-3 years is crucial to protect the surface from moisture penetration, freeze-thaw damage, and stains. This proactive maintenance significantly extends the patio's lifespan and preserves its appearance, ensuring it withstands local weather conditions.
Yes, you can choose from several finishes to customize the appearance of your concrete patio. Common options include a standard broom finish, which provides a non-slip texture, or a smooth troweled finish for a sleek look. For enhanced aesthetics, we offer stamped concrete, which mimics natural stone, brick, or wood, and exposed aggregate, revealing decorative stones within the concrete. Preventing cracks in concrete patios during Joliet's freeze-thaw cycles involves several key strategies. We use an air-entrained concrete mix, which creates microscopic air bubbles that accommodate the expansion of freezing water, reducing internal stress. Proper sub-base preparation and compaction ensure a stable foundation, minimizing movement. Strategic placement of control joints guides where cracks occur, making them less noticeable. Lastly, reinforcement with rebar or wire mesh adds tensile strength, further resisting cracking from temperature fluctuations and ground movement.
